Genetics

Genetics is the study of heredity and inheritable traits. Gene-a discreet unit of hereditary

information consisting of a DNA sequence.

Law of Segregation

The law of segregation explains how traits are passed to offspring and which traits will show. 1. There are alternate forms of genes.

Alternate forms of genes are called alleles. Alleles create variation in a trait.

2. For each inherited characteristic, an organism has two genes, one from each parent.

Law of Segregation cont’d

3. If the two alleles differ, one is fully expressed in the organism’s appearance. The other allele has no noticeable effect on the organism’s appearance.

The dominant allele is the one that is fully expressed.

There is no intermediate form or mixing when the alleles are different.

The recessive allele is covered up by the dominant allele.

Only shows when there are two recessive alleles together.

Law of Segregation cont’d

4. Each sperm or egg carries only one allele for each inherited trait.

When the sperm or egg form, each gets one allele for each trait.

When the sperm an egg meet, the resulting offspring ends up with two alleles for each trait.

Homozygous dominant-two dominant alleles. Homozygous recessive-two recessive alleles. Heterozygous-one dominant and one recessive

allele. The dominant trait shows, hiding the recessive trait.

Law of Segregation cont’d

Genotype-the genetic makeup of an organism. What genes the organism has.

Phenotype-the expressed traits of an organism. The physical appearance of an

organism. Genotype creates the phenotype.
